Output 75170f4427270dbde4c54f484f0b812a593af77cbd375d5bb21e7ce6565a0658:0

value
1381448905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ce65c3ea8f606f75ffc222af90bf2cb2e0ee11f OP_EQUAL
address
MEumYj3XPYqR4cXpMk3dk8f8J2YVwMd4Uc
transaction
75170f4427270dbde4c54f484f0b812a593af77cbd375d5bb21e7ce6565a0658
spent
true